Rapper Offset is dragged from his car and handcuffed and wife Cardi B's cousin is arrested for 'possessing a loaded gun' after cops surrounded them at a Trump rally in Beverly Hills
The 28-year-old recorded himself being pulled over by officers in Beverly Hills on Saturday afternoon.
In a video shared to his Instagram Live, the rapper refused to step out of his car while being questioned by cops - one of whom had a weapon drawn.
That officer told Offset there had been a report that he was 'waving guns at people' as he drove through the area. He replied that Trump supporters had hit his car with a flag.
The rapper's wife, Cardi B, was also spotted on the scene in videos captured by bystanders.
In a statement, the Beverly Hills Police Department told DailyMail.com that it was actually Cardi B's cousin, Marcelo Almanzar, who has been arrested over that alleged offense.
'Shortly after 5PM, Beverly Hills Police received information from a passerby of a subject who pointed a weapon from a vehicle at him. The passerby provided a license plate to the vehicle, and the vehicle was stopped by patrol units a short distance away. After the on scene investigation, the passenger in the vehicle [Almanzar] was arrested.'
Almanzar has now been charged with Carrying a Concealed Weapon and Carrying a Loaded Firearm in Public. He is being held on a $35,000 bond.
It's unclear whether he was trying to intimidate or antagonize members of the pro-Trump rally. Cardi B is a prominent Joe Biden supporter.
